Toyota Prado: Brake shudder

For about six months I have experienced what I thought was brake shudder in my 2008 Toyota Prado GXL 3.0-litre turbo-diesel. It was particularly evident when descending a hill. The solution on advice was to replace the rotors and brake pads, which I recently did, but the problem still exists and I am now being told it could be the antiskid system. The pulsating occurs under any braking situation and feels like the brakes are applying and releasing in a regular ON/OFF pattern. How can it be fixed?

You need to have the ABS system checked; it sounds like a dodgy wheel sensor or something similar.
